American Tower Corporation.
(
AMT
) is set to unveil its third-quarter 2012 results on Wednesday,
October 31, before the opening bell. The current Zacks Consensus
Estimate for the third quarter is pegged at 38 cents, remaining
flat as compared to the year-ago quarter.

Second-Quarter
Performance
On August 1, 2012, AMT declared its financial results for the
second quarter of 2012 beating the Zacks Consensus Estimates.
Quarterly GAAP net income was approximately $48.2 million or 12
cents per share compared with a net income of $115.2 million or
29 cents per share in the year-ago quarter. The company's
second-quarter 2012 earnings per share of 47 cents were
significantly above the Zacks Consensus Estimate of 41 cents.
Net revenue in the reported quarter was $697.7 million, up
16.8% year over year, almost in line with the Zacks Consensus
Estimate of $698 million.
Gross margin in the reported quarter was 75.3% compared with
74.7% in the year-ago quarter. Operating income was $270.5
million, up 19.8% year over year.

Our Take
AmericanToweris expected to benefit from the surge in wireless
voice, broadband, data and video networks, which require more
tower space. Next-generation 4G LTE networks coupled with
increased usage of smartphones and tablets will also create
impressive demand for tower leasing. Rapid expansion in emerging
markets like Brazil and India will provide long-term sustainable
business opportunities for the company.
AmericanTowerhas a huge debt, which may hinder the company's
effort to access the debt market at favorable rates in order to
borrow and refinance its expansion plans. Additionally, the
recent acquisition of 7200 T-Mobile towers has made arch rival
Crown Castle International
(
CCI
), the largest tower operator in the U.S. and is expected to
provide stiff competition going forward.
